Creating a Learning Commons: A Practical Guide for Librarians
provides experienced and detailed research-based guidance for
academic librarians and other professionals charged with creating a
learning commons. Readers can follow the entire process of
developing a library learning commons design and implementation
plan from inception to post-occupancy planning and assessment. This
practical guide is designed to help librarians develop sound
strategies for navigating the challenging issues that often emerge
in launching a dynamic and collaborative new library learning
commons space within a university or college setting. Lampert and
Meyers-Martin provide a practical guide, complete with examples and
photos of award-winning learning commons designs. This book will
help dedicated professionals identify best practices within today's
existing learning commons settings and get up to speed on how to
best approach developing their own library's new and innovative
learning spaces.
